How they compare

Egypt currently reports 0.0217 1000 USD per person against 0.0198 1000 USD per person in South Africa, a difference of 0.0019 1000 USD per person.

That makes Egypt's figure about 1.1 times South Africa's.

The two have swapped places 9 times across 64 shared years of data; in 1961 it was South Africa ahead.

Egypt ranks 114th and South Africa ranks 117th of 184 countries.

Across the 7 decades both report, Egypt averaged higher in 5 and South Africa in 2.

Head to head by decade

Decade Egypt South Africa Difference Ahead
1960s 0.0016 1000 USD per person 0.004 1000 USD per person 0.0024 1000 USD per person South Africa
1970s 0.0046 1000 USD per person 0.006 1000 USD per person 0.0015 1000 USD per person South Africa
1980s 0.0157 1000 USD per person 0.0074 1000 USD per person 0.0082 1000 USD per person Egypt
1990s 0.0167 1000 USD per person 0.0098 1000 USD per person 0.0069 1000 USD per person Egypt
2000s 0.0149 1000 USD per person 0.0138 1000 USD per person 0.0011 1000 USD per person Egypt
2010s 0.0257 1000 USD per person 0.0199 1000 USD per person 0.0058 1000 USD per person Egypt
2020s 0.0224 1000 USD per person 0.0189 1000 USD per person 0.0035 1000 USD per person Egypt

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
